YOUR ROLE

This role plays a critical role in safeguarding Genworth’s senior leaders, board members, and key stakeholders by delivering discreet, professional, and risk‑based protective services. This position supports the company’s Executive Protection (EP) and Physical Security programs by proactively identifying risks, implementing mitigation strategies, and ensuring a secure environment that enables executives to conduct business safely and confidently.

Working in close partnership with Corporate Security leadership, internal business partners, and external law enforcement, the Executive Protection team supports advance planning, threat assessments, executive travel, and high‑profile meetings and events. The role requires strong situational awareness, sound judgment, and the ability to respond effectively to dynamic and evolving security conditions while maintaining the highest standards of professionalism.

What you will be doing

  • Provide close protection and security support for executives during business travel, meetings, and events (domestic and international)
  • Conduct protective advances, site assessments, and route planning
  • Maintain a low-profile, professional presence aligned with corporate culture
  • Support emergency response and incident management involving executives
  • Conduct executive travel and event risk assessments, including threat, crime, medical, and geopolitical factors
  • Monitor global security developments and emerging threats relevant to executive activity
  • Produce concise, actionable intelligence and briefing materials for executives and leadership
  • Support go/no-go decisions and mitigation planning for higher-risk travel or events
  • Liaise with external partners such as protective service vendors, hotels, transportation providers, and local authorities
  • Support crisis management and business continuity activities as needed
  • Maintain documentation aligned with Genworth policies, standards, and audit expectations
  • Participate in after-action reviews and continuous improvement of executive protection practices
  • Ensure compliance with applicable laws, regulations, and company policies

What you bring

  • At least 5 years of work experience with 2+ years of experience in executive protection, protective intelligence, or security operations
  • Background in law enforcement, military, or intelligence roles
  • Experience supporting senior executives or high-profile principals
  • HR-218 (LEOSA) Credentials
  • Demonstrated ability to assess risk, make sound judgments, and remain composed under pressure
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• Ability to travel as required (including short-notice travel)
  • Valid driver’s license and clean driving record
